如何使用crontab屏幕?

我有一个节点(nodemon)运行的屏幕任务,我想每天重新启动nodemon

我手动做的是在SSH下

  • 屏幕-r myscreen
  • 我手动input“rs”
  • 我键入CTRL + A + D来分离屏幕

有没有办法使用CRON自动化?

为什么在自动化任务中需要“屏幕”? 如果您将任务添加到/ etc / crontab(或带有“crontab -e”命令的个人crontab),并且您已经正确configuration了本地MTA来向您的pipe理员发送状态邮件,那么您应该能够实现重复的自动任务任何输出+没有屏幕的错误。

如果您需要在后台启动脚本或任务,并且即使在父shell结束的情况下运行它们,您也可以像“man nohup”中那样查找“nohup”。 如果我没有错,它可以运行你的程序/脚本,即使你结束你的shell /会话。